This document outlines the specifications and requirements for Grade C 72 carbon steels used in the production of wires and strips, primarily for spring applications. It details the chemical composition, physical and mechanical properties, and inspection requirements for various forms of the material. The standard serves as a reference for manufacturers and includes guidelines for ensuring quality and compliance with industry standards.

1. GENERAL
1.1. Steel grade
Spring carbon steel, supplied as wires and strips.

1.2. Intended use


- Round hard drawn wire - Springs for general purposes statically stressed.

- Round hard drawn patented wire - Springs for general purposes for which a more marked
characteristic uniformity and better quality are required.

- Round or polygon hardened-and-tempered wire - (hardened - and - tempering is carried out on


finished springs)
Springs having a complex shape (with highly severe forming). Unless otherwise specified the properties
indicated in the chart of Fig. 7 shall be obtained on the finished part; therefore when different properties
are needed, the required value of the hardness shall be added to the normal designation "C 72 Filo
Bon", e.g. "C 72 Filo Bon HV 415 to 435".

100% RECYCLED PAPER


- T3 strips - For exceptional use: fatigue stressed flat springs, obtained from pre - treated strips for which
characteristics shown in Figs. 2 and 3 are sufficient.

- T2 and T1 strip - For exceptional use: severely fatigue stressed flat springs obtained from pre-treated
and re-rolled strip, for which higher characteristics than those of T3 are required (see Figs. 4, 5 and 6).

- Nastro Bon (hardened - and - tempered strip)


Springs, hardened - and - tempered after forming obtained by means of strip bending. Resistance being
equal, these springs will have fatigue limit and elastic limit lower than those of T2 or T1 strip springs.

2. REQUIREMENTS
2.1. Chemical composition
2.1.1. Ladle analysis %

C Mn Si S P Fe
0.65 to 0.80 0.50 to 0.80 0.20 to 0.40 ≤ 0.035 ≤ 0.035 balance

2.1.2. Check analysis

For permissible deviations from limit values given in para. 2.1.1 see Std. 52120.

2.2. Physical, chemical and fabrication properties


2.2.1. Physical properties (indicative)
100% RECYCLED PAPER

Density at 20ºC : 7.85 kg/dm³

Modulus of elasticity : Longitudinal (E) : 206.000 N/mm²

Transversal (G) : 78.500 N/mm²


-6
Linear thermal expansion coefficient at 20 to 100ºC : 11.2 x 10 /ºC
Thermal conductivity coefficient at 100ºC : 0.102 cal/cm sec ºC

3.4. Surface condition


The surface shall be free from slivers, pittings, machining defects or any other flaws prejudicial to
serviceability; light scratches, small marks and pittings are permitted on drawn (not patented) wires, on
condition that they are not prejudicial to part performance.

4. FINISHED PARTS
4.1. Production of finished parts (*)
- Wire: the finished spring (when not hardened-and-tempered) shall be stress relieved, and when
specified on drawing, shall be subjected to setting treatment, shot-peening and surface coating. Stress
relieving treatment consists of heating to 230 to 250°C with at least 30 min soaking. Normally, the
spring setting shall be run at the torsion elasticity limit and shall be such as to meet the requirements
set forth inspection class specified on drawing.

- Nastro T 2 and T 1 - Parts are obtained from the hardened-and-tempered and re-rolled strip; after
forming, they shall be subjected to stress relief treatment by heating to a temperature from 230 and
250°C with at least 30 min soaking.

- Nastro T 3 - Parts are obtained from hardened-and-tempered strip and shall be subjected to a stress
relief treatment by heating to a temperature from 230 to 250°C with at least 30 min soaking.
100% RECYCLED PAPER

- Nastro Bon - Parts are obtained from the cold rolled annealed strip. Finished parts shall be hardened-
and-tempered at such a temperature as to ensure meeting of the property requirements in para. 4.3 or
specified on drawing.

(1) Minimum values for calculation. Normally a spring is fatigue calculated when the load varies by more
than 10,000 times during its life.
(2) Values corrected to Wahl's coefficient for compression and tension springs, stress relieved and set;
they are particularly reliable if the wire has 2.5 to 5 diameter. For helical flexure springs, these values
shall be increased by 40% for wire with ø ≤ 3 mm, and by 30% for larger wires. The maximum
amplitude for a completely reversed stress is 1.2 to 1.3 times the maximum amplitude allowed for the
repeated stress.
(3) On spring subjected to stress relief treatment (when not hardened-and-tempered) and set spring:
these values are corrected to Wahl's coefficient.
(4) On wire or strip cut sections. stress relieved after straightening the spring; the yield strength Rs is
VALID REFERENCE.
CONFIDENTIAL

0.9 R.
(5) Unless a particular hardness is specified on drawing.
(6) For springs obtained from strips having thickness over 0.7 mm
(7) For springs obtained from strips having 0.2 to 0.7 mm thickness.
(8) Correspondence between R and hardness specified on drawing is the same as that for strip T 3
(see F g. 2).
(*) In exceptional cases for parts obtained from strip, fatigue stressed or extremely stressed and of vital
importance, grade C 72 Extra may be called out on drawing; this strip has the same chemical analysis
except for S and P which are ≤ 0.020 and ≤ 0.025% respectively and offers the same properties of
grade C 72 but these show a marked uniformity in whatever location of every single semifinished item.
